The title "Köszönöm jól vagyok" (Thank you, I am fine) often serves as a sarcastic or defensive refrain in Hungarian pop culture, suggesting a stoic response to emotional turmoil. In Mang Levy's hands, this translates into a "sad banger" vibe—music you can dance to while reflecting on personal resilience or isolation.
